โ€ข Introduction to Cellular Agriculture & Biotech: Understanding the basics, history, and potential of cellular agriculture and biotechnology.
โ€ข Cell Culture & Tissue Engineering: The science of growing cells and engineering tissues for cellular agriculture applications.
โ€ข Biotechnological Methods in Cellular Agriculture: Exploring various biotechnological tools, techniques, and processes used in cellular agriculture.
โ€ข Plant-Based Biotechnology: The role and advancements of biotechnology in plant-based alternatives.
โ€ข Clean Meat Production: Cultivating animal cells for meat production, including scaffolding, bioreactors, and bioprocess optimization.
โ€ข Fermentation Technology in Cellular Agriculture: Utilizing microbial fermentation for producing bioactive compounds, proteins, and other products.
โ€ข Bioprocess Design & Scale-Up: Designing and optimizing bioprocesses for industrial-scale cellular agriculture applications.
โ€ข Regulation & Intellectual Property in Cellular Agriculture: Navigating legal and regulatory frameworks in the cellular agriculture industry.
โ€ข Sustainability & Environmental Impact: Examining the potential environmental benefits and sustainability of cellular agriculture.
โ€ข Ethical & Societal Implications: Discussing ethical considerations and societal impacts of cellular agriculture and biotechnology.

The cellular agriculture and biotech industry is rapidly growing, offering diverse and innovative career opportunities. The UK job market is seeing an increasing demand for professionals in this field. Let's dive into the top roles and their respective market shares, visually represented in a 3D pie chart. 1. Biotech Researchers: These professionals focus on understanding the biological processes of cells and developing new technologies in the cellular agriculture sector. With a 40% share, biotech researchers are in high demand as the industry strives to create sustainable food alternatives. 2. Cellular Agriculture Scientists: These experts work on developing and improving cell-cultured food products. As cellular agriculture advances, so does the need for skilled scientists, claiming 30% of the job market. 3. Bioengineers: With a 20% market share, bioengineers use engineering principles to design and manufacture biological systems, combining technology and biology to innovate in the cellular agriculture field. 4. Food Scientists: These professionals study the physical and chemical properties of food, ensuring safety, quality, and nutritional value. Although the smallest segment with a 10% share, food scientists are essential in the development of cell-based food products.
